Progress Wrestling (stylized as PROGRESS) is a British professional wrestling promotion that was established in 2011 by comedian Jim Smallman, events and comedy promoter Jon Briley, and later, actor Glen Robinson (professionally known as Glen Joseph). The company is now co-owned by Lee McAteer, Martyn Best, and Matthew Buczek.
DEFY x Progress Onslaught was a two-night professional wrestling event co-promoted by Progress Wrestling and DEFY Wrestling. It took place on November 29 and December 1, 2024, at the Roulette Intermedium (in Brooklyn) and at Thalia Hall (in Chicago). [ 3 ]
